The Mechanics of Peak Tactical Execution Analyzing Midfield Structural Dominance

When a veteran midfielder notes that a specific first-half performance reached an unprecedented level of execution, the statement is rarely about individual brilliance. Instead, it serves as a qualitative assessment of a highly coordinated collective system operating at maximum efficiency. In elite football, moments of total dominance occur when a team successfully minimizes transition time, creates consistent numerical superiorities, and chokes the opponent's counter-pressing options. Deconstructing these performances requires moving past subjective praise and looking directly at the structural mechanisms that dictate spatial control.

The phenomenon of a "perfect half" can be broken down into three operational pillars: structural spacing, positional discipline during possession, and the immediate constriction of passing lanes upon turnover. When these components synchronize, the opposing team experiences a compounding deficit in both time and space.

The Tri-adic Midfield Blueprint

To understand how a team establishes total control during a match, one must analyze the positioning of the central trio. The primary objective of a modern midfield is not simply to pass the ball, but to manipulate the opponent's defensive blocks to generate clean progression routes.

This process relies on three distinct spatial roles:

  • The Anchor (Single Pivot): Operates as the circulatory hub. This player occupies the space between the attacking line and the defensive unit, constantly shifting horizontally to offer a safe recycling option. Their main task is to maintain the team's structural integrity, preventing central breakthroughs if possession is lost.
  • The Interior Progressor: Positions themselves in the half-spaces, specifically between the opponent's midfield and defensive lines. By occupying these zones, this player forces the opposition's central defenders to make a choice: step up and leave space behind, or drop off and allow the progressor time to turn and face the goal.
  • The Box-to-Box Disruptor: Acts as the physical engine. This player uses late vertical runs to destabilize the opponent's defensive line while providing immediate pressure during defensive transitions.

When this structure functions optimally, it creates a geometric network of passing triangles. If the opponent attempts to press the anchor, a passing lane immediately opens to an interior player. If the opponent drops off to clog the center, the anchor can switch the point of attack to the wide overloads. This constant spatial dilemma wears down an opponent both physically and cognitively over forty-five minutes.

Quantifying Spatial Superiority and Contentment

Subjective post-match interviews often reference a sense of total comfort on the pitch. In analytical terms, this comfort is the direct result of maximizing the time-space continuum available to the ball carrier.

The efficiency of a team's possession model can be evaluated through a simple equation balancing passing velocity and spatial variance:

$$E = \frac{V_p}{\Delta S_o}$$

Where $E$ represents operational efficiency, $V_p$ is the velocity of the ball during sequences (measured in meters per second), and $\Delta S_o$ represents the spatial variance of the opposition's defensive shape. When passing velocity is high and the opponent is forced to constantly shift and distort their defensive lines, the efficiency score rises, creating the tactical environment commonly described as "unprecedented level."

This structural dominance manifests through specific tactical indicators:

Clean Progression Out of the First Phase

The defensive line and the anchor must bypass the opponent's first line of pressing without resorting to low-probability long balls. This is achieved through calculated central overloads, often utilizing a dropping midfielder or an inverted fullback to create a 3v2 or 4v3 numerical advantage.

Sustained Rest-Defense

The true measure of first-half dominance is not what happens when a team has the ball, but how they are positioned the exact moment they lose it. A rigorous rest-defense involves keeping at least five players positioned behind the line of the ball, structured in a way that immediately suffocates counter-attacking outlets. This restricts the opponent to chaotic clearances rather than controlled transitions.

The Suppression of Cognitive Load

When a system functions perfectly, players do not need to pause to scan for options; the positioning of their teammates is predictable, while the movements of the opponent become entirely reactionary. This reduction in cognitive load allows for faster execution, giving the illusion that the dominant team is playing with extra men on the pitch.

The Anatomy of the Second-Half Decay

A common tactical challenge is the inability to sustain this high-intensity execution across both halves. When an athlete or manager observes a sharp contrast between an exceptional first half and a compromised second half, the shift can usually be attributed to specific system bottlenecks.

The first limitation is metabolic depletion. The high-intensity counter-pressing required to keep an opponent pinned in their own half demands immense physical output. Around the 60-minute mark, the physical capacity to sprint immediately upon loss of possession drops. Even a 5% reduction in pressing intensity increases the time available to the opponent's ball carrier by fractions of a second. This allows the opponent to lift their head, find an outlet pass, and expose the high defensive line that looked so secure in the first half.

The second limitation stems from tactical adjustments made by the opposition manager. During the interval, the opposing side typically shifts from a passive zonal block to an asymmetric press, or they introduce a low block that completely eliminates the space between the lines. If the dominant team fails to adjust their structural positioning—for example, if the interior progressors continue to stand in spaces that are now heavily congested—the progression lanes dry up. The passing network becomes U-shaped, moving harmlessly around the perimeter of the defensive block without ever penetrating the penalty area.

This creates a structural bottleneck. The central defenders, frustrated by the lack of movement ahead of them, begin taking higher risks, carrying the ball too deep into the midfield or attempting low-probability vertical passes. This plays directly into the opponent's tactical trap, leading to turnovers in highly dangerous central areas.

Strategic Execution Plan for Sustained Dominance

To prevent this second-half decay and transform a brilliant forty-five minutes into a repeatable, ninety-minute blueprint, coaching staffs must implement specific structural modifications.

First, transition from a high-intensity counter-press to a mid-block variation once a comfortable game state is achieved. Instead of expending metabolic energy chasing the ball deep in the opponent's defensive third, the team should drop into a compact 4-4-2 or 4-5-1 mid-block. This structure concedes low-risk possession to the opponent's central defenders while completely locking down the central progression corridors. This preserves physical energy while forcing the opponent to commit bodies forward, exposing them to counter-attacking transitions.

Second, implement automated rotational triggers in the wide areas. When the opponent adjusts their defensive shape to choke central spaces, the winger, fullback, and nearest interior midfielder must initiate synchronized rotations. If the winger drops deep to draw out the opposition fullback, the interior must immediately make an inverted run into the vacated space behind. These automated movements bypass the need for complex decision-making on the ball, keeping the opponent's defensive line in a constant state of reactive adjustment.

Finally, manage the game state through calculated possession inflation. This involves deliberately slowing down the tempo of the match through short, low-risk horizontal passing sequences in the middle third. The goal is not to score, but to force the opponent to chase the ball across the width of the pitch, draining their energy reserves while taking the emotional momentum out of their play. This requires absolute positional discipline, as players must resist the urge to force vertical passes into congested areas.

The ultimate differentiator between a momentarily brilliant team and an elite, title-winning side lies in the institutionalization of these principles. A masterclass performance cannot rely on emotional intensity or an opponent's poor preparation; it must be built on rigid, clear spatial frameworks that remain functional regardless of fatigue, substitutions, or tactical adjustments from the opposition bench.
